Output 05296b936829b68a9e2a7151e9731a3f8dcb763208072772a8bbba71af142a07:2

value
30895856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 faa8e942604609caa476556b794086f1f074f45e OP_EQUAL
address
MWkXWYN69eVPrx8cpFaT5BvGmstXNYiQ64
transaction
05296b936829b68a9e2a7151e9731a3f8dcb763208072772a8bbba71af142a07
spent
true